Ingredients for Blackberry Mini Meringues
Gathering the right ingredients is key to making these delightful blackberry mini meringues. Here’s what you’ll need:
- 3 large egg whites: Make sure they’re at room temperature for the best volume. Cold egg whites whip up less effectively, so let them sit out for about 30 minutes before using.
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ar: This sugar will help stabilize the meringue and give it that lovely sweetness. Be sure to measure it out precisely for the perfect texture!
- 1/4 teaspoon cream of tartar: This little magic ingredient helps the egg whites hold their shape and prevents them from collapsing. It’s a must for achieving those stiff peaks!
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: For a hint of warmth and depth in flavor, add a splash of pure vanilla extract—trust me, it makes a difference. You can also use almond extract for a different twist!
- 1 cup fresh blackberries: Choose plump, juicy blackberries for topping your meringues. They should be vibrant and sweet, adding that perfect burst of flavor to each bite.

How to Prepare Blackberry Mini Meringues
Now, let’s dive into the fun part—making these blackberry mini meringues! I promise, it’s a straightforward process, and you’ll be amazed at how simple it is to create these airy delights. Just follow these steps and you’ll be on your way to meringue magic!
- Preheat your oven: Start by preheating your oven to 200°F (93°C). This low temperature is key for drying out the meringues without browning them.
- Whip the egg whites: In a clean, dry bowl, add the room temperature egg whites and the cream of tartar. Beat them with an electric mixer on medium speed until soft peaks begin to form. This usually takes about 2-3 minutes.
- Add sugar gradually: Once you see those soft peaks, it’s time to add the granulated sugar. Do this slowly, about a tablespoon at a time, while continuing to beat the egg whites on high speed. This process should take around 5 minutes until you achieve stiff peaks. You’ll know it’s ready when the mixture looks glossy and holds its shape perfectly.
- Incorporate vanilla: Gently fold in the vanilla extract using a spatula. This is where the flavor really starts to come together!
- Pipe the meringues: Now comes the fun part! Transfer the meringue mixture into a piping bag fitted with a round tip (or just cut the corner off a zip-top bag). Pipe small circles onto a baking sheet lined with parchment paper, leaving some space between each one. They can be as big or small as you like, but I usually aim for about 1.5 inches in diameter.
- Bake: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ven and let them bake for about 1.5 hours. You want them to be completely dry and crisp on the outside. Don’t worry if they look a little puffy at first; they’ll settle as they cool!
- Cool completely: After baking, turn off the oven and let the meringues cool inside with the door slightly ajar. This helps them dry out even more and prevents cracking. Patience is key here! Once they’re cool, you can gently peel them off the parchment paper.
- Top with blackberries: Just before serving, place those lovely fresh blackberries on top of your meringues. They’ll add a burst of flavor and a beautiful pop of color!

Tips for Success with Blackberry Mini Meringues
To make sure your blackberry mini meringues turn out perfectly every time, here are my tried-and-true tips that will elevate your meringue game!
- Room Temperature Egg Whites: This is a game changer! Let your egg whites sit out for about 30 minutes before you start. Room temperature whites whip up to a greater volume, giving you that light and airy texture we’re after.
- Clean Mixing Bowl: Make sure your mixing bowl is squeaky clean—any grease can prevent the egg whites from whipping properly. I always give mine a quick wipe with a little vinegar or lemon juice to ensure it’s spotless.
- Gradual Sugar Addition: When adding sugar, take your time! Adding it too quickly can deflate your egg whites. I like to sprinkle it in slowly while beating, which helps the sugar dissolve properly and creates that glossy finish.
- Stiff Peaks Are Key: Keep beating until you reach those stiff peaks! You’ll know you’re there when the meringue holds its shape firmly and doesn’t collapse when you lift the beaters. It should look smooth and shiny!
- Don’t Peek While Baking: Resist the urge to open the oven door while your meringues are baking. They need that consistent low temperature to dry out properly. Opening the door can cause them to crack!
- Cool in the Oven: Once they’re done baking, turn off the oven and let the meringues cool inside with the door slightly ajar. This helps them dry out even more and reduces the risk of cracks.
- Top Just Before Serving: For the best presentation and flavor, add the blackberries just before serving. This keeps them fresh and juicy, and they look stunning atop your meringues!

Variations on Blackberry Mini Meringues
If you’re feeling adventurous and want to mix things up with your blackberry mini meringues, there are so many fun variations you can try! Here are a few ideas that I absolutely love:
- Berry Medley: Instead of just blackberries, why not create a mixed berry topping? Use raspberries, strawberries, or blueberries for a colorful and fruity explosion!
- Citrus Zing: Add a touch of lemon or orange zest to the meringue mixture for a refreshing citrus flavor. It brightens up the sweetness and gives it a lovely zing!
- Almond Bliss: Swap out the vanilla extract for almond extract for a delightful nutty flavor. It adds a unique twist that pairs beautifully with the sweetness of the meringue.
- Chocolate Drizzle: For all the chocolate lovers out there, melt some dark chocolate and drizzle it over the cooled meringues before adding the blackberries. It adds a rich depth that’s simply irresistible!
- Matcha Magic: If you’re feeling trendy, add a teaspoon of matcha powder to the meringue for a pop of color and a hint of earthy flavor. It’s a beautiful contrast with the berries!
- Coconut Twist: Fold in some toasted coconut flakes into the meringue mixture before piping. The coconut gives a wonderful texture and flavor that complements the berries perfectly!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
To keep your blackberry mini meringues as delightful as the day you made them, proper storage is essential! Here’s how to do it:
- Room Temperature Storage: If you plan to enjoy your meringues within a few days, simply place them in an airtight container at room temperature. This way, they’ll stay crisp and fresh without any need for refrigeration.
- Avoid Humidity: Meringues are sensitive to moisture, so make sure your container is completely sealed. Humidity can cause them to become soggy and lose that lovely crunch. If you live in a humid area, you might want to add a packet of silica gel to the container to absorb moisture!
- Longer Storage: If you need to store them for a longer period, you can freeze your meringues! Just make sure they’re completely cool, then layer them between sheets of parchment paper in an airtight container or a freezer-safe bag. They can last up to 2 months in the freezer!
- Thawing: When you’re ready to enjoy your frozen meringues, simply take them out and let them thaw at room temperature for about 30 minutes. No reheating needed—just let them sit and they’ll be as good as new!

FAQ About Blackberry Mini Meringues
Got questions about these delightful blackberry mini meringues? Don’t worry, I’ve got you covered! Here are some common queries that I often encounter, along with the answers to help you out:
Can I use carton egg whites instead of fresh?
Yes, you can! Just make sure to check the equivalent measurement on the carton. However, using fresh egg whites tends to give better volume and texture for meringues.
What if my meringues are sticky after baking?
If your meringues are sticky, it usually means they need more time in the oven. They should be completely dry and crisp on the outside. Just pop them back in at a low temperature until they firm up!
Can I make these mini meringues ahead of time?
Absolutely! These meringues store well at room temperature in an airtight container for a few days. You can prepare them in advance and just add the blackberries right before serving!
What can I substitute for cream of tartar?
If you don’t have cream of tartar on hand, you can use an equal amount of lemon juice or white vinegar. Both will help stabilize the egg whites just like cream of tartar does!
Can I add food coloring to the meringue?
Definitely! A few drops of gel food coloring can add a beautiful touch to your meringues. Just be careful not to add too much, as it can affect the texture.
How do I know when my meringues are done?
Your meringues are done when they’re dry to the touch and can be easily lifted off the parchment paper without sticking. They should have a nice crisp exterior. Trust me, it’s all about that perfect texture!
Can I use frozen blackberries for topping?
While fresh blackberries are ideal for topping, you can use frozen ones if they’re thawed and drained. Just keep in mind they might be a bit softer and juicier than fresh ones!
What if my meringues crack?
Cracking can happen if the oven temperature is too high or if they cool too quickly. Make sure to bake them at a low temperature and let them cool gradually in the oven to minimize cracking.
Can I double this recipe?
Of course! Just make sure to use a large enough mixing bowl, as the volume will increase. You may need to bake them in batches depending on your oven size.
